Background
The electronic components are the basis of forming electronic products, and it is the basis of learning and mastering electronic technology to know the types, structures and performances of the commonly used electronic components, and the commonly used electronic components include: resistors, capacitors, inductors, potentiometers, transformers, etc. can be classified into two categories, i.e., conventional mounting and surface mounting, in terms of mounting methods, and triodes and diodes are called electronic devices.
The dispenser is also called a glue spreader, a glue dispenser, a glue filling machine and the like, and is specially used for controlling the fluid. And the fluid is dripped and coated on the surface of the product or an automatic machine inside the product, so that three-dimensional and four-dimensional path dispensing, accurate positioning, accurate glue control, no wire drawing, no glue leakage and no glue dripping can be realized. The glue dispenser is mainly used for accurately dispensing, injecting, coating and dripping glue, paint and other liquids in a product process to each accurate position of a product, and can be used for realizing dispensing, line drawing, circular or arc.
The existing glue dispensing device also has the following problems: first, when carrying out the point and gluing, can not fix electronic component, lead to when carrying out the point and glue, electronic component's position takes place the skew to influence the accuracy nature of point and gluing, the second, area is big, is unfavorable for realizing the product miniaturization, and the third is not, and the head removal is glued to convenient control point, makes things convenient for going on of point.
